Gandhinagar: The Gujarat Government has approved 12-hour work shifts at Micron Semiconductor Technology India Private Limited’s semiconductor facility in Sanand, as part of the state’s rapidly growing semiconductor manufacturing ecosystem. This will be done with the maximum working hours of 48 hours a week and it is approved under the Occupational Safety, Health and Working Conditions (OSH) Code, 2020.
So this is the first such exemption granted to a factory in Gujarat under the new labour framework. OSH Code came into effect nationwide on November 21, 2020 and states that it can be granted to factories under certain circumstances and it must be protected from workers. Gujarat officials said that it has been made on the basis of industrial development, employment generation and the operation of strategically important industries like semiconductors.
Under the approved arrangement adult employees can work for up to 12 hours in a day, but total working hours can not exceed 48 hours in a week. The longer shifts will also get paid leave on the rest of the day, so companies can plan for fewer working days while still meeting the statutory ceiling at 48 hours. The workers should have been given written consent before they enter into the extended shift arrangement.
The approval also places restrictions on the overall duration of the workday. The total period, including rest intervals, cannot exceed 12 hours and breaks and other requirements must comply with the OSH Code and the Gujarat Occupational Safety, Health and Working Conditions Rules, 2025. The company is also required to keep separate records of employees working under the 12-hour arrangement. Any breach of the conditions could result in cancellation of the approval and legal action.
Semiconductor manufacturing's unique requirements are at the heart of the shift. Unlike many other factory settings, semiconductor assembly and testing facilities are highly automated systems and cleanroom environments are very controlled. Production equipment can run in a continuous manner and personnel changes can bring more people to and out of the room. Longer shifts can reduce shift handovers, reduce cleanroom traffic and make use of expensive manufacturing equipment more effectively. Micron’s Sanand facility is one of the most important semiconductor investments in India. The company opened its semiconductor assembly and test facility in February 2026. The plant makes advanced DRAM and NAND wafers made elsewhere in Micron’s global manufacturing network into finished memory and storage products. Once fully ramped up, that first phase will have more than 500,000 square feet of cleanroom space and will be one of the world’s largest single-floor semiconductor assembly and test cleanrooms.
The facility is estimated to cost Micron and its government partners more than $2.75 billion to build. And its operations will help India to become a larger player in the global semiconductor supply chain, when demand for memory and storage products is rising along with artificial intelligence, cloud computing, data centres and advanced electronics.
The Sanand project was originally approved by the Union Cabinet in June 2023 with capital investment of ₹22,516 crore or $2.75 billion, and 50 per cent fiscal support on a pari-passu basis. The project was developed at a rapid pace, and the government estimated that it could create up to 5,000 direct and 15,000 indirect jobs over five years.
Gujarat has come to be a key destination for semiconductor investment with state-level incentives and the national India Semiconductor Mission. The state has tried to build a network of semiconductor assembly, testing, packaging and fabrication and electronics manufacturing in general. So the Micron facility is considered not only an industrial project but also the anchor for a supply chain with suppliers, technology companies, logistics companies, and skilled people.
